Latest Patents
One of Ronald's latest patents is a shielded structure for radiation treatment equipment and method of assembly. This invention presents a modularized approach for rapidly and cost-effectively assembling a structure suitable for housing radiation-emitting equipment. The modules include reinforced walls designed to contain radiation shielding fill material. These modules are transported empty and then filled on-site with the fill material to create a radiation shielding barrier around the radiation-emitting equipment.
